Top 10 Best Polk County Public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 12 public schools serving 8,541 students in Polk County, GA (there are 1 private school, serving 20 private students). 100% of all K-12 students in Polk County, GA are educated in public schools (compared to the GA state average of 91%).
The top ranked public schools in Polk County, GA are Sara M. Ragsdale Elementary School, Cherokee Elementary School and Eastside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Polk County, GA public schools have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the Georgia public school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 29% (versus the 40% statewide average). Schools in Polk County have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Georgia public schools.
Minority enrollment is 44%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Georgia public school average of 65% (majority Black).
